<blockquote data-quote="ddsprint" data-source="post: 23513" data-attributes="member: 2234"><p>that spring that u are referring to is the one decides the final rpm of the engine, in other words, the more spring more rpms, the smaller springs less rpms, like for a reefer semi, there are set at like 1700 rpm with that spring, and a bobcat engine is like 3900 rpms, it is not in the book because they don't want u @uck with it, like the post before said on how to do it, it is easy, just look for the peice that it connects to the injector pump, luckily there is really only one it can go, let us know if u get it or not,</p></blockquote><p></p>
